In the field of material science and engineering, the process of micronizing plays a pivotal role in enhancing the properties of various substances. Micronizing refers to the process of reducing the size of particles to the micron scale, typically ranging from 1 to 100 micrometers. This technique is crucial in industries such as p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, and food production, where the physical properties of materials significantly influence their performance and effectiveness.One of the primary benefits of micronizing is the increase in surface area that accompanies the reduction in particle size. When particles are smaller, they have a greater surface area relative to their volume, which can lead to improved reactivity and solubility. For instance, in the pharmaceutical industry, micronizing active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) can enhance their bioavailability. Smaller particles dissolve more quickly in the body, allowing for faster absorption and more effective treatment outcomes.Moreover, micronizing can also improve the uniformity of mixtures. In the production of powdered medications, achieving a consistent particle size is essential for ensuring that each dose contains the correct amount of the active ingredient. By using micronizing techniques, manufacturers can produce powders with a narrow particle size distribution, which leads to more reliable and predictable dosing.In the cosmetics industry, micronizing is employed to create finer pigments and powders that provide better coverage and a smoother application. For example, when formulating foundations or skin powders, micronizing can help achieve a velvety texture that feels comfortable on the skin and provides a more even finish. The use of micronizing techniques allows cosmetic products to perform better, leading to higher consumer satisfaction.Additionally, in the food industry, micronizing can be utilized to enhance the texture and flavor release of various ingredients. Spices, for example, can be micronized to create a more potent flavor profile, as the smaller particles can disperse more evenly throughout a dish. This not only improves the sensory experience of the food but also can potentially increase the shelf life of certain ingredients by minimizing oxidation.Despite its numerous advantages, the micronizing process is not without challenges. The energy consumption associated with micronizing materials can be significant, and there is a need for careful control of the process to avoid overheating or contamination of the particles. Furthermore, the equipment used for micronizing must be specifically designed to handle the desired materials and achieve the required particle size effectively.In conclusion, micronizing is a vital process across various industries that enhances the performance and quality of materials. By reducing particle sizes to the micron level, manufacturers can achieve improved solubility, uniformity, and sensory characteristics in their products. As technology continues to advance, the techniques and equipment for micronizing will likely evolve, leading to even greater efficiencies and innovations in material processing. The importance of micronizing cannot be underestimated, as it plays a crucial role in the development of effective and high-quality products that meet the demands of consumers worldwide.
